This is probably one one my 'better' coins. A sestertius of Marcus Aurelius showing Felicitas with Caduceus and Scepter on the reverse.

Antoninus II. Marcus Aurelius, 161-180.
Æ-Sestertius, 179, Rom; 22.25 g. Bust r. //Felicitas standing l. with Caduceus and Scepter. BMC 1695; Coh. 186; RIC 1239.

I admire M. Aurelius for his accomplishments, and acquiring this coin was a fitting way to show this. The detail on the portrait is quite good. The reverse is unfortunately weakly struck so that the head of Felicitas is only weakly impressed.
